The 012, pictured, is described as a 3.2 meter-long high-performance "microsport" car with seating for three, a gasoline/ethanol/natural gas engine, 29 MPG in the city and 40 MPG on the highway, a top speed of 100 mph with 115 hp engine, or more than 160 mph with the 250 hp version, and an optional six-speed manual stick. The big engine also bags 0-60 in under 4.5 seconds
